A problem with warped rotors is quite noticable under moderately hard braking--however they could be out of balance if they are old or some el-cheapo brand. I took a pair of inexpensive front rotors off a friend's ;02 GT and we found one weighed almost 3 pounds more then the other.[/align][/align]I had a pronounced vibration on my '03 GT at 45-50 that was absolutely tire balance related, even after having the balancing done 3 times. I identified the offending wheel (left front) and had the tire dismounted. We then spun up the wheel to make it wasn't bad,thenremounted the tire rotated 90° from the original position and rebalanced--problem gone...[/align][/align]

Can anyone help me out and let me know why my car rattles your teeth at speeds oover 60mph? I've already done the obvious and had the tires balanced. This is a constant problem, doesn't matter what the weather is, etc. I have a 5 spd '04 GT.
Can anyone help me out and let me know why my car rattles your teeth at speeds oover 60mph? I've already done the obvious and had the tires balanced. This is a constant problem, doesn't matter what the weather is, etc. I have a 5 spd '04 GT.
my u-joint was shot and it vibrated like mad when you let off the gas at high speeds.
i ended up getting an aluminum drive shaft and my car has never ridden smoother.
